Objective
Sexual and Reproductive Health, Nursing of Female Patients 3 ECTS SELINA
Objectives
Students will
• Understand the importance of sexuality for people’s overall well-being and know how to address sexuality with patients of different ages and in the prevention of various diseases
• Become familiar with the most common gynaecological diseases and their prevention
• Understand the normal process of pregnancy and learn common methods of monitoring pregnancy
• Know how to support female patients giving birth in an emergency childbirth if a physician or midwife is not available
• Know the process of a normal postpartum period
• Understand the health promoting capacity of breastfeeding
• Know how to use the key medication databases related to the field
Content
Contents
• Sexuality and how to address it
• Common gynaecological disorders
• Process and monitoring of a normal pregnancy
• Process of a normal childbirth
• Normal postpartum period and breastfeeding
Preclinical training
Objectives
Students will
• Understand key methods of monitoring pregnancy
• Know how to support female patients giving birth in an emergency childbirth if a physician or midwife is not available
• Become familiar with common methods of preventing the onset of gynaecological disorders
Contents
• Common methods of monitoring a normal pregnancy
• Assisting in an emergency childbirth
• Basic gynaecological examination and key methods of promoting sexual health
• Medication databases for pregnancy and the breastfeeding period
